Sat 763360101307287

decimal
152672.101307287
degree
0°152672′1472″101307287‴
percentile
36.350481054618264%
name
ildrfupkfvm
cycle
0
epoch
0
period
75
block
152672
offset
101307287
timestamp
rarity
common